Digitize Physical Documents Seamlessly with AI-Enhanced OCR.
Optical Character Recognition (OCR) powered by AI transforms scanned physical documents into editable and searchable digital files. Advanced OCR systems use machine learning to improve text recognition accuracy, handling a wide variety of fonts, handwriting, and formats. This helps enterprises digitize large volumes of paper records, making data more accessible and reducing physical storage needs.
How:
- Evaluate Existing Document Digitization Needs:
Identify which types of documents need digitizing and the volume to process. - Choose an AI-Powered OCR Solution:
Select an OCR tool with high accuracy for complex documents and support for different languages if required. - Set Up Scanning Equipment and Software Integration:
Ensure the OCR software integrates with scanners and document management systems for seamless digitization. - Configure Initial Processing Settings:
Adjust the tool for specific needs like handling handwritten documents, forms, or multi-page files. - Test with Sample Documents:
Conduct pilot runs to calibrate settings and train the AI model for better accuracy. - Implement and Automate Workflows:
Automate the document scanning and digitization process to manage high volumes efficiently. - Review, Validate, and Correct Digitized Content:
Set up quality control processes to check and correct errors in OCR outputs.
Benefits:
- Speeds up the process of digitizing paper records.
- Makes documents easily searchable, improving access and retrieval.
- Reduces physical storage space and associated costs.
- Enhances the efficiency of data processing and document handling.
Risks and Pitfalls:
- Initial costs for software, scanners, and setup can be high.
- OCR may struggle with poor-quality scans or unusual handwriting.
- Security concerns around digitized sensitive documents.
- Training AI models may require significant effort for high accuracy.
Example:
A government agency tasked with digitizing decades of paper records implemented an AI-enhanced OCR system. The project began with a pilot phase that focused on digitizing court records and birth certificates. After refining the tool with specific training data, the agency successfully digitized over one million pages within eight months, achieving a 98% accuracy rate and significantly improving search and retrieval times for staff.
AI-powered OCR technology can vastly improve document digitization processes, turning physical records into accessible digital assets. Proper training and quality control ensure high accuracy and reliability.
